Theory and practice of primary nursing foundations based on scientific principles and concepts progressing to the theory and practice of intermediate nursing care. Pharmacology is integrated. Lab practice is coordinated with foundational nursing theory. Introduction to basic microbiology and its relationship to disease are included. Introduction to the hospital environment with emphasis upon the concepts, observation, safety, accountability, and communication skills in the health care settings is also included.

Pharmacology deals with the identification of safety measures, terminology, acceptable abbreviations, and utilization of the nursing process to provide a holistic approach to medication administration. Calculation of drug dosages and patient teaching are also integrated. Emphasis is placed on the concepts of safety and critical thinking in relation to pharmacology.

Deals with holistic nursing care of people as they progress through birth, childhood, adolescence, and adulthood. The focus will be on alterations in health occurring throughout the lifespan including: obstetrical patients, newborns, toddlers, school-age children, adolescents, adults, and geriatric patients. Emphasis will be placed on the care of children and families experiencing alterations in health.

Deals with the holistic care of patients with moderate health alteration related to advanced concepts in nursing. Concepts to be emphasized are: oxygenation, tissue perfusion, fluid/electrolyte, regulation function, elimination, nutrition, mood/affect, health promotion, safety, reduction risk, collaboration, leadership, and management.

Deals with the concepts of legal and ethical aspects of nursing, career opportunities, communication, leadership, functions of the Ohio Board of Nursing, and facilitation of the transition from student to graduate nurse. Applications, job interviews, and current trends and issues in nursing are emphasized. Personal and professional adaption to the working world is addressed.
